With more than 120 operations and approximately 20,000 employees worldwide, Precision Castparts Corp. is the market leader in manufacturing large, complex structural investment castings, airfoil castings, forged components, aerostructures and highly engineered, critical fasteners for aerospace applications. In addition, we are the leading producer of airfoil castings for the industrial gas turbine market. We also manufacture extruded seamless pipe, fittings, and forgings for power generation and oil & gas applications; commercial and military airframe aerostructures; and metal alloys and other materials for the casting and forging industries. PCC Airframe Segment is looking for future college graduates to join their Technical Rotation Program. This two-year program develops the knowledge and skills to become the future engineering leaders for our various facilities within the organization.
The TRP program is a two year program. Each engineering rotation will be one year in length.
The first-year assignment will be located in Mason, OH, with second-year opportunities in the Pacific NW, Southern California, Northeast, or Midwest.
Duties & Responsibilities
- Assignments may include, but are not limited to, process control, process improvement, metallurgy, tooling and fixture design, production support, facilities maintenance, and maintaining quality systems.
